I've found out that the easiest way to handle this problem is to call the USPS toll-free phone number on your notice (usually on the back), and ask the rep to schedule a "package re-delivery". Just give them your name, address, the package number on the notice, and the date you want it re-delivered. They'll forward the info on to your local P.O., and your package is given a special re-delivery tag or notice. Yep, it takes a little more time, but I do get my packages when I want them. HTH!
